
Association for Adults with Developmental Disabilities (AADD)
AADD's mission is to provide education, discussion, and social activities that empower special needs men and women 18 years and older to live more independent lives while helping to support caregivers and helping to increase acceptance of special needs in our community. AADD creates secure environments where members develop the vital skills for lifelong independence—from employment, healthy eating, arranging transportation and managing personal finances, to forming and maintaining friendships and understanding the intricacies of public etiquette. Our programs help members break the chains of social isolation as they learn to maneuver through our complex world. Helping them gain the self-confidence, pride, and greater independence that can lead to a long, healthy, and fulfilling life.

AADD | Socialization is the heart of the human experience. RAP Sessions The weekly Rap Sessions provide an opportunity for members ages 18 and up to identify and resolve concerns discuss peer interaction and gain socialization skills. Each session includes an educational component. Social Learning Activities AADDs members appreciate the same pastimes as others in the community.
